| Shrnutí: | Introduction. Crown lengthening is one of the most frequently performed surgical procedures in periodontics, with a prevalence of 10%. Aim. Describe a periodontal technique to lengthen a clinical crown. Materials and methods. Through a clinical case, we will report the surgical approach to lengthen the clinical crown in the anterior sector. This surgical technique is based on restoring the biological space towards a more apical position before a prosthetic treatment to avoid its invasion that could result in bone resorption, gingival recession, inflammation or hypertrophy. Results: The technique allowed an improvement in periodontal health and the continuation of prosthetic treatment. conclusions. Through this treatment it is possible to rehabilitate dental organs to serve as supports and/or pillars for future dental prostheses. |
